Jillian Apfelbaum serves as Executive Vice President of Film at Village Roadshow Entertainment Group, where she supervises all elements of the development and production ecosystem for a vibrant startup studio.In addition to managing a robust development slate, she produced four films last year including Tribeca Film Festival-darling CINNAMON. She’s currently in post-production on ETERNAL RETURN, which stars Kit Harington and Naomi Scott. Upcoming projects include Andrew Haigh’s BELLY OF THE BEAST and Nikyatu Jusu’s NIGHT OF THE LIVING DEAD, written by LaToya Morgan, which she sold to Amazon/MGM last year.Apfelbaum joined Village Roadshow Pictures from Imperative Entertainment where she served as Head of Film. Projects include co-producing THE MULE; an on-set producer of LATE NIGHT, starring Emma Thompson and written by Mindy Kaling; documentary OUT OF OMAHA, directed by GLEASON’s Clay Tweel; documentary THE GIFT: THE JOURNEY OF JOHNNY CASH directed by Thom Zimny; as well as KILLERS OF THE FLOWER MOON, directed by Martin Scorsese and based on the New York Times-bestselling book by David Grann. She also secured a producing deal for Ruben Östlund’s THE SQUARE (Magnolia; winner of the 2017 Palme d'Or),Prior to joining Imperative, Apfelbaum ran New York-based production company Ars Nova, where she worked with emerging playwrights and acquired, developed, and produced a variety of comedy projects. She produced the film BLACK DYNAMITE, as well as two seasons of the spinoff animated series. She also served as executive producer on “Freestyle Love Supreme,” an improvised hip-hop comedy show starring Hamilton’s Lin-Manuel Miranda and Daveed Diggs and directed by Thomas Kail. Apfelbaum is a graduate of Barnard College.
